Advantages of Cat Flaps

Before we dive into the importance of a local cat flap installer, let's talk about the benefits of cat flaps. Here are some of the advantages of installing a cat flap in your home:
Convenience: A cat flap enables your cat to come and go as they please, without the requirement for manual intervention.Freedom: Your cat will appreciate the liberty to go into and leave your home without relying on you to unlock.Energy Efficiency: By setting up a cat flap, you can lower heat loss and energy consumption, as your cat will no longer need to count on an open door or window to enter and leave your home.Security: Modern cat flaps come with sophisticated security features, such as magnetic closure and brush seals, to prevent undesirable animals from entering your home.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is the average cost of a cat flap installation?A: The average cost of a cat flap installation differs depending upon the size and kind of cat flap, as well as the intricacy of the installation. Typically, you can anticipate to pay in between ₤ 100 and ₤ 500.

Q: How long does a cat flap installation take?A: The length of time it takes to install a cat flap varies depending upon the complexity of the installation. On average, you can expect the installation to take in between 1-3 hours.

Q: Can I install a cat flap myself?A: While it is possible to install a cat flap yourself, it is not recommended unless you have experience with DIY tasks and are confident in your ability to bring out the work properly.
